New York teams can choose between two agencies that list city addresses and a deeper bench of remote conversion specialists. The right choice turns on your business model, traffic, and whether you need only strategy or a team that can research, write, design, build, and analyze every test. An address alone does not establish who will work with you in person.
This list treats every provider as remote-serving: SplitBase and Newbird list New York locations but are headquartered elsewhere, and the public sources do not establish a locally staffed delivery team.

The agencies
1. SplitBase
SplitBase specializes in landing pages and conversion work for established DTC brands and publishes a $7,500-a-month starting point. Its headquarters is in Montreal; a Madison Avenue address appears on its company profile, so buyers who need in-person work should confirm the New York team’s availability directly.
2. Newbird
Newbird is a Buffalo-headquartered digital agency that offers CRO and A/B testing alongside web design, development, and marketing. Its own story page lists a Broadway location in New York City, though the broader practice remains generalist rather than CRO-only.
3. Conversion Rate Experts
Conversion Rate Experts serves NYC remotely with a research-heavy conversion model. It is a better match for an established company that can support customer research and a continuing testing program than for a small page build.
4. Conversion
Conversion runs enterprise experimentation across sites, pages, and markets. Its scale is useful when a New York company needs governance and delivery across business units rather than a single campaign page.
5. Speero
Speero combines research, UX, analytics, and testing from its Austin base. Programs start at $10,000 a month on longer terms, with project work also available.
6. Invesp
Invesp is a Chicago firm focused on conversion optimization since 2006. The one-hour time difference works easily for New York teams, and the firm can cover research, managed testing, training, and its own platform.
7. Apexure
Apexure is a London landing-page and CRO agency with a dedicated service offer for US buyers. It is useful for teams that want design and build capacity alongside testing, provided the five-hour time difference suits the operating cadence.
8. The Good
The Good works with SaaS and ecommerce companies through UX research and conversion improvement. It serves NYC from Portland and fits teams that want customer behavior to shape the page before creative production starts.
9. KlientBoost
KlientBoost joins paid acquisition with landing-page design and testing. It is well suited to campaigns where ad and page need one owner, though the California base shifts live collaboration later in the New York day.
10. Cro Metrics
Cro Metrics runs experimentation, analytics, and integrated growth programs from Kentfield, California. It is a remote choice for mature teams that want landing-page testing connected to a broader growth system.
Buyer guide
If in-person work matters, ask SplitBase or Newbird who is regularly present in New York and which meetings can happen onsite. A listed address should not be treated as proof that the delivery team sits there.
Remote agencies can be easier to evaluate because the real criteria are explicit: research quality, page-production capacity, analytics ownership, and learning cadence. Central time overlaps almost fully with New York; Pacific teams work later; London teams require morning-heavy collaboration.
For paid media, give the agency access to targeting, creative, and campaign economics. The page cannot be optimized sensibly when the team only sees what happens after the click.

FAQs
Which agencies list a New York City location?
SplitBase lists a Madison Avenue address while identifying Montreal as its headquarters. Newbird lists a Broadway location and identifies Buffalo as its headquarters. Confirm local staffing if onsite work matters.
Are remote agencies practical for New York teams?
Yes. Most research, design, development, and analysis can happen remotely, provided meeting overlap and response times are agreed in advance.
What should an agency know about our paid traffic?
It should understand channel, audience, keyword or creative promise, landing-page variant, and downstream revenue quality. Optimizing the page in isolation can improve a shallow metric while hurting the customer mix.
How should we compare proposals?
Normalize the included work: research, copy, design, development, analytics, testing software, and analysis. A lower retainer can be more expensive if your team must supply half the delivery.
